“提高软件开发技术的可持续性”是一项巨大的任务,应当逐步加以解决。提高技术可持续性的一个方法是以更可持续的方式使用现有技术。以下建议为这一战略提供了一个良好的起点:
您可以使您现有的服务器,存储,和 建立网络 使用虚拟化技术使设备更可持续。这个过程允许两个或两个以上的虚拟机在一个物理机器上运行,减少了对更多服务器的需求,这些服务器使用更多的电力,最终变成更多的浪费。
云计算服务为执行任务提供多种选择,包括构思、开发和提供服务。提供这些服务的公司提供规模经济,因此碳密集程度较低。通过将部分或全部操作移动到云端,您可以利用这一点。
拥抱可再生能源。 通过采用太阳能或风能等可再生能源,你可以减少对化石燃料电力的需求。你可以自己用这些资源来发电,比如安装太阳能电池板,或者你可以找到能源可再生的电力供应商。与你的电力公司了解更多。
鼓励雇员在家工作 或者另一个不需要化石燃料运输的地方。例如,他们可能骑着自行车去咖啡店或工作场所。除了减少交通工具的排放,这一策略还能让你减少办公场所的用电量。
你可以进一步减少你的环境影响,从环保意识的供应商采购材料和产品。例如,此类供应商可能提供包装最少或没有包装的材料,或采用环保的运输做法,例如使用电动汽车或低碳燃料。